Catherine Gee at a Glance

Catherine Gee is a British television presenter, content designer, event organiser, administrator and brand development professional based in Rippingale, England, United Kingdom. She studied French Language and Literature at the University of Bristol and also attended Repton School. Her public career includes television presenting, property consultancy, show direction and brand development work for major household names.

She has also been linked to the company Catherine Gee Limited, where a director record lists Catherine Frances McLaren, born in January 1967, as an active director appointed on 26 June 2002. Catherine Gee on Television

One of the most recognisable parts of Catherine Gee’s career is her time as a television presenter. According to the professional history provided, she worked as a freelance television presenter through Catherine Gee Ltd from 2001 to 2014, a period of thirteen years. During that time, she became associated with several well-known British programmes, especially those linked to property, lifestyle and the countryside.

Her television credits include 60 Minute Makeover on ITV1, No Place Like Home on ITV1, Fantasy Homes on UKTV, Escape to the Country on BBC2 and Farmer Wants a Wife on ITV1. Catherine Gee and Her Work Beyond Television

Although television brought Catherine Gee public recognition, her work beyond broadcasting is equally important. From September 2014 to December 2022, she worked full-time at Hearst as Brand Development Manager and Consultant. In this role, she worked across the Lifestyle Group’s major household brands, including Country Living, Good Housekeeping, Red, House Beautiful and Prima.

Her work focused on developing concepts that could diversify brand activity and revenue beyond print and digital publishing. This included special events, marketplaces, small business courses, hotel design, marketing projects, live consumer shows, outdoor events and sponsored activations such as Country Living Pop-Up Cafés. Catherine Gee’s Entrepreneurial and Creative Range

Catherine Gee has also worked independently. From 2012 to 2014, she served as Director and Sales Manager at Gee & Co, sourcing, buying, marketing and selling products. This role reflects her entrepreneurial instincts and her willingness to work directly with products, customers and commercial strategy.

Earlier in her career, she was also Shows Director at Country Living Magazine from 2000 to 2003. That experience fits naturally with her later work in live events and consumer experiences.
